[kupfer] plugin.google: Use the search engine source as source for action



commit db8e3e7df8a92116d3862f34e03e3b745bfb1de0
Author: Ulrik Sverdrup <ulrik sverdrup gmail com>
Date:   Tue Aug 25 02:13:52 2009 +0200

    plugin.google: Use the search engine source as source for action
    
    We could use the whole catalog to find search engines, by accepting
    certain URLs (for example containing the %s for replacement). But as
    long as we don't do that, it's better to just say the source is
    OpenSearchSource

 kupfer/plugin/google.py |    3 +++
 1 files changed, 3 insertions(+), 0 deletions(-)
---
diff --git a/kupfer/plugin/google.py b/kupfer/plugin/google.py
index f05ea8b..2f16cb8 100644
--- a/kupfer/plugin/google.py
+++ b/kupfer/plugin/google.py
@@ -85,6 +85,9 @@ class SearchWithEngine (Action):
 	def object_types(self):
 		yield SearchEngine
 
+	def object_source(self, for_item=None):
+		return OpenSearchSource()
+
 	def get_description(self):
 		return _("Search the web with OpenSearch search engines")
 	def get_icon_name(self):



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]